TRANSPORT UNION'S REPORT

LONDON, Bth August, The annual report of the Transport arid General Workers' Union states that the membership exceeds three hundred thousand, and the contributions total ilul-5,000. The union financed seven members of Parliament. By supporting political expenditure it had obtained important industrial improvements. The union had pursued a policy of negotiation and had not encouraged headlong strikes.
